| Summary: | Chitinases play an important role in biological decomposition of chitin. A large number of chitinases have been isolated from microorganisms. Although every member of the enzymes is different from each other, they have some common structures, such as signal peptides, catalytic domains and chitin-binding domains. In this review, the structural characteristics of chitinase, the expression and control action mechanism as well as the prospect of utilizations of the enzymes in the future are summararized. |
